Most air conditioning installation in Herricks goes wrong during the planning phase. The unit’s either too small and runs constantly, or it’s oversized and cycles on and off until components wear out early. We run a proper load calculation before recommending equipment, which means your system matches your home’s actual cooling needs based on square footage, insulation, window placement, and how your family uses the space.

How AC Unit Replacement Works in Herricks

Here's What Happens From Start to Finish

First, we come out and actually look at your home. We’re measuring spaces, checking ductwork, looking at insulation, and running a load calculation to figure out what size system you need. This isn’t a 10-minute walkthrough—it’s a real assessment that determines whether your existing ductwork can handle a new system or if modifications are needed.

Once we know what equipment fits your home and your budget, we’ll give you options. You’ll see the difference between a standard efficiency unit and a higher SEER model, what that means for your monthly bills, and what rebates you might qualify for through PSEG Long Island. No pressure, just information so you can decide what makes sense.

Installation day, we show up with everything we need. Most residential jobs finish in a day, though larger homes or complex duct modifications might take longer. We’re pulling permits, installing the outdoor condenser and indoor air handler, connecting refrigerant lines, wiring the thermostat, and testing the entire system before we leave. You’ll get a full walkthrough of how everything works, plus documentation for your records and warranty information.

You’re looking at anywhere from $7,200 to $14,000+ for a complete central air installation in Herricks, depending on system size, efficiency rating, and whether your ductwork needs modifications. That’s a wide range because homes here vary significantly in size and layout.

A straightforward replacement where we’re swapping out an old system with similar equipment and your ducts are in good shape lands on the lower end. If you’re upgrading to a high-SEER system, adding zone controls, or dealing with ductwork that needs repair or replacement, costs go up. Larger homes obviously need bigger equipment, which costs more upfront but also affects your installation labor since there’s more refrigerant line to run and more connections to make.

The real question isn’t just cost—it’s what you’re getting for that money. Cheap installations skip the load calculation, guess at equipment sizing, and rush through the work. You’ll pay for that later in higher energy bills, uneven cooling, and a system that dies early. We price our work based on doing it right, which means your system actually performs the way it’s supposed to for the next 15-20 years.

Most home AC installations in Herricks take one full day, typically 6-8 hours from start to finish. That’s for a standard replacement where we’re removing your old system and installing new equipment using existing ductwork and electrical connections.

If your home needs ductwork modifications, electrical upgrades, or you’re adding features like a whole-home dehumidifier or UV air purifier, we might need a second day. Larger homes over 3,000 square feet sometimes take longer just because there’s more equipment to install and more system testing to complete.

We’re not rushing through your installation to get to the next job. Every connection gets checked, refrigerant levels get verified, airflow gets measured, and the entire system gets tested under load before we consider the job done. You’ll know the timeline upfront, and if anything changes during installation—like discovering ductwork damage we couldn’t see during the estimate—we’ll explain what’s needed and why before moving forward.

Your AC size depends on your home’s square footage, insulation levels, window placement, ceiling height, and how many people live there—not some generic chart that guesses based on square footage alone. That’s why we run a Manual J load calculation before recommending equipment.

Most homes in Herricks fall between 2,000 and 3,500 square feet, which typically means you need a 3-ton to 5-ton system. But that’s just a starting point. A 2,500 square foot home with poor attic insulation and west-facing windows needs more cooling capacity than the same size home with good insulation and mature trees providing shade. If your home has high ceilings or a finished attic, that changes the calculation too.

Oversizing is just as bad as undersizing. A unit that’s too big cools the air fast but shuts off before it can remove humidity, so your home feels clammy even when the temperature’s right. An undersized unit runs constantly on hot days and never quite catches up. The load calculation tells us exactly what you need, and that’s what we install—not the biggest unit that fits or whatever we have on the truck that day.

Not always, but it depends on the condition of your existing ducts and whether they’re properly sized for your new equipment. We inspect your ductwork during the estimate and let you know if repairs or modifications are needed.

Common issues we see in Herricks homes: disconnected ducts in the attic or crawlspace, insufficient insulation on duct runs, undersized returns that restrict airflow, and flex duct that’s been crushed or torn. If your ducts are leaking conditioned air into unconditioned spaces, you’re wasting 20-30% of your cooling capacity before it ever reaches your rooms. Sometimes we can seal and insulate existing ducts. Other times, sections need replacement.

If you’re upgrading from an older, lower-capacity system to a newer high-efficiency unit, your ductwork might be fine as-is. But if you’re significantly increasing system size or adding zones, duct modifications become necessary to handle the increased airflow. We’ll tell you exactly what’s needed and why, with photos if it helps you understand what we’re seeing. You’ll never get surprised with ductwork charges mid-installation.

PSEG Long Island offers rebates for high-efficiency cooling equipment, with the largest incentives going toward heat pump installations that provide both heating and cooling. If you’re replacing both your furnace and AC with a heat pump system, you could qualify for up to $11,000 through the Home Comfort Plus program.

For standard central air conditioning installation in Herricks, you’re looking at rebates between $250 and $750 depending on the system’s SEER rating and whether it’s ENERGY STAR certified. Higher efficiency equipment qualifies for larger rebates, which helps offset the upfront cost difference between a standard unit and a premium model.

The rebate application process requires specific documentation—equipment model numbers, installation invoices, proof of ENERGY STAR certification—and there are deadlines for submission after installation. If your system is over 12-15 years old and repair costs are approaching $1,500-2,000, replacement usually makes more financial sense. You’re not just avoiding one repair—you’re avoiding the next three that are probably coming in the next few years as other components wear out.

Age matters because efficiency standards have changed significantly. A system installed in 2008 probably runs at 13 SEER. Today’s minimum is 14 SEER, and high-efficiency models hit 20+ SEER. That efficiency difference translates directly to your electric bill every month. If you’re spending $300-400 monthly to cool your home in summer, a new high-efficiency system could cut that by 30-40%.

We’ll be straight with you about whether repair makes sense. If your compressor failed but everything else is solid and the system is only 7 years old, repair might be the right call. If you’re dealing with refrigerant leaks, failing capacitors, and a blower motor that’s making noise, and the system is 14 years old, you’re throwing money at a dying system.
